Understanding Industrial Size Baby Oil
Industrial size baby oil usually refers to large-volume containers, often ranging from 1 gallon to 5 gallons or more. These are perfect if you use baby oil frequently or in bulk, such as in spas, salons, manufacturing processes, or even for large-scale personal care.

Packaging and Storage
Since industrial size bottles can be heavy and bulky, I consider containers that are easy to handle and store. I prefer sturdy plastic jugs with secure caps to prevent leaks. Some brands offer pumps or spouts, which make dispensing easier and reduce waste.
Intended Use
I think about how I plan to use the baby oil. For skin care or massage, I want a smooth, gentle formula that won’t clog pores. For industrial or manufacturing use, purity and consistency might matter more than fragrance. Knowing this helps me narrow down choices.
Price and Value
Buying in bulk usually means better value, but I compare prices per ounce or per gallon to ensure I’m getting a fair deal. Sometimes paying a bit more for a trusted brand or higher quality is worth it in the long run.
